chicken and pineapple salad





Ingredients :


1 large roast chicken/ four chicken breasts


1 fresh pineaple


1 large Granny Smith apple


250g celeriac


1 lemon


1 tablespoon brown sugar


1 lettuce





For the Sauce :


2 egg yolks


1/2l oil


1 tablespoon mustard


Juice of 1 lemon


100g cr猫me fra卯che


Salt, Cayenne pepper





Recipe :


Wash and dry lettuce.


Wash but do not peel the apple, cut into small pieces.


Peel the pineapple and cut it in half.


Peel and grate the celeriac, put in a large bowl with the fruit, sprinkle with lemon juice and dust with sugar.


Mix and leave to settle for 15 minutes.


Take the skin of the chicken and cut flesh into slices.


Make a lemon mayonnaise, salt and add cayenne pepper to taste.


Whip the cream and add to the mayonnaise to make it creamy.


Pour into a sauce boat or jug, chill.


Mix the chicken, fruit and celeriac, line a salad bowl with lettuce leaves, chill for an hour.


Serve with sauce.

.Chicken Macaroni Casserole


1 1/4 cups uncooked macaroni


2 cups cooked cubed chicken


1 can (10 3/4 ounces) condensed cream of mushroom soup


1/2 cup milk


1 tablespoon dried parsley or use 3 tablespoons fresh chopped parsley


3/4 cup shredded sharp Cheddar cheese





Cook macaroni in boiling salted water as package directs, until macaroni is tender. Rinse and drain. Combine macaroni with remaining ingredients, reserving enough cheese to sprinkle on top. Put in a greased 2-quart casserole and bake for about 20 minutes at 400掳. Chicken Macaroni Casserole serves 4.

Chicken and Broccoli Cheese Casserole Recipe





Although the recipe calls for frozen broccoli, I usually use fresh. Either way it is so good, I think even broccoli haters will love this one. It's a great easy mid week dinner recipe but a wonderful recipe for entertaining too.








2 10 oz packages frozen chopped broccoli (or lightly steam an equal amount of fresh)


4 or 5 boneless chicken breasts


2 cans condensed cream soup (see tips)


1 cup mayonnaise


1 tbsp lemon juice


1/2 tsp curry powder


1 cup grated sharp cheddar cheese


1/2 cup bread crumbs


1 tbsp melted butter








Cut chicken into large chunks and cook (microwave or boil just until cooked through). Arrange frozen broccoli evenly in bottom of 13';x9'; casserole dish. (If you are using fresh broccoli, steam or boil lightly, until just underdone). Arrange cooked chicken over broccoli.





Mix together - undiluted soup, mayonnaise, lemon juice, curry powder. Pour over chicken. Sprinkle with grated cheese. Top with bread crumbs tossed in melted butter.





Bake uncovered at 350掳 for 30 minutes or until cheese is melted and sauce mixture is bubbling around the edges.








Baked Garlic Chicken Recipe





When looking for healthy recipes that include protein foods, this easy garlic chicken is ideal. And it's simple to prepare, even for beginners.





Ingredients


3 to 4 pound whole roasting chicken


salt and pepper


40 cloves garlic, peeled


2 tablespoons of olive oil


陆 cup chicken stock








Sprinkle the inside of the chicken with salt and pepper. Stuff garlic cloves into the cavity. Tie legs together. Tuck wing tips behind chicken's back.





Place chicken, breast side up, on a greased wire rack in a roasting pan. Brush chicken with oil. Pour stock into pan.





Roast chicken at 350掳 for 25 minutes per pound (1录 to 1戮 hours for an average bird), basting often with juices and stock from the pan.





Transfer chicken to a serving platter. Discard string. Remove garlic cloves and mash.





Garlic cloves can be spread on the chicken or on toasted rounds of French or Italian bread for an extra treat.





Makes 4-6 servings





Kentucky Fried Chicken Recipe





KFC chicken isn't something any of us is going to eat every day, but when you want that down home fried chicken experience, it sure does hit the spot!


Our recipe for Kentucky fried chicken is very easy to make, either in a regular skillet or deep fryer. It is actually perfect for a deep fryer. Just make sure to cook the chicken right through.








1 whole chicken, cut into pieces


2 to 3 eggs, beaten


3 to 4 tablespoons oil for frying








Coating Mixture:


2 cups flour


4 teaspoons paprika


2 1/2 teaspoons salt


1/2 to 1 teaspoon pepper


1 teaspoon poultry seasoning


1 teaspoon thyme


1 teaspoon oregano


1 teaspoon tarragon


1/2 teaspoon garlic salt


1/2 teaspoon onion salt


1/2 teaspoon celery salt








Mix together all the coating ingredients and place in a clean plastic bag. Dip each piece into beaten egg, then into the flour mixture in the bag. Coat the chicken completely with the flour mixture.





Place the oil in a skillet and heat. Brown the chicken in oil slowly (225潞F if you are using an electric skillet), uncovered. Cover the skillet and continue to fry at a very low heat until the chicken is fully cooked, approximately 1 hour.





Drain well on paper towels.








Chicken Cacciatore Recipe





love chicken recipes, and slow cooker chicken recipes make delicious easy dinner recipes. This chicken cacciatore recipe has the taste of the original with the ease that crock pot recipes provide.





Ingredients:


1 large onion, thinly sliced


2-3 lbs of boneless skinless chicken breasts, cut into chunks


2 - 6 ounce cans of tomato paste


1 - 4 ounce can of sliced mushrooms, drained


1/4 cup of dry white wine


2 garlic cloves, minced


1 teaspoon of salt


1/4 teaspoon of pepper


2 teaspoons of dried oregano


1/4 teaspoon of dried basil


1/2 teaspoon of celery seed


1 bay leaf








Place onions in the bottom of your crock pot. Add cut chicken on top.





Combine remaining ingredients and pour over chicken. Cook on LOW for 8 hours or HIGH for 4 hours.





Serve over spaghetti.

Beer Can Chicken Recipe





Chicken and beer may sound like an odd combination but because the chicken sits on top of the beer can, the moisture from the beer below makes the chicken moist and succulent every time. Grill it or bake it, make it plain or use your favorite rub (one of my favorites is below). Either way, once you try it, beer can chicken will be on your list of favorite recipes too.





1 whole chicken (about 4 pounds)


2 tablespoons vegetable oil


2 tablespoons salt


1 teaspoon black pepper


3 tablespoons of your favorite dry spice rub


1 can beer





For the rub:


1 teaspoon dry mustard


1 teaspoon onion powder


1 teaspoon paprika


1 teaspoon salt


1/2 teaspoon granulated garlic


1/2 teaspoon ground coriander


1/2 teaspoon ground cumin


1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per








To make the rub:


In a small bowl combine the rub ingredients.





Chicken:


Remove the neck and giblets from chicken and discard them. Rinse the chicken inside and out, and pat dry with paper towels. Rub chicken lightly with oil then rub inside and out with salt, pepper and the dry rub mix. Set aside.





Open beer can and empty out half of the beer. Place the beer can on a solid surface. Grabbing a chicken leg in each hand, place the bird cavity over the beer can. Straighten it out so it is solidly in place.





Grilling Directions:


Heat your grill to medium high heat.





Transfer the bird-on-a-can to your grill and place in the center of one of the grates, balancing the bird on its 2 legs and the can like a tripod. Turn off the burner that the chicken is sitting over, so it gets only indirect heat. If using coals, place the bird in an area without coals directly below it.





Cook the chicken over medium-high, indirect heat, with the grill cover on, for approximately 1 1/4 hours or until the internal temperature registers 165潞F in the breast area and 180潞F in the thigh, or until the thigh juice runs clear when stabbed with a sharp knife.





Remove the chicken from the grill very carefully, wearing barbecue gloves and it let rest for 10 minutes before carving. Be careful that you don't spill the beer - it's hot!








Note: Always discard the beer as it may contain bacteria from the chicken.





Oven Baking Directions:





Preheat the oven to 375掳F.





Carefully place the bird and beer can on a baking pan or roaster that is deep enough to catch all of the juices. Bake chicken for approximately 1 1/2 hours or until juices run clear as indicated above.





Makes 4 to 6 servings.





Baked Chicken Recipes:


Garlic Chicken





Baked chicken recipes are so easy to prepare and the variety of sauces you can add means an endless supply of easy dinner recipes.





This baked garlic chicken with wine is not just easy but also elegant. It would make a great any night dinner, but also does double duty as an easy entertaining recipe. It's also a low carb chicken recipe, great for those on Atkins or otherwise being mindful of their carbohydrate intake.





1 - 2 to 2 1/2 pound broiler chicken, cut into pieces


7 to 8 garlic cloves


2/3 cup white wine


butter


salt and pepper





Preheat oven to 425潞F.





Peel and slice garlic into thin slices. They should not be crushed or pressed. Melt 1 tablespoon of the butter or margarine in an oven proof skillet or Dutch oven over medium heat. When melted, add chicken pieces and brown very, very lightly. Remove them from the skillet.





Place a Dutch oven or casserole dish over medium heat and melt 2 tablespoons of butter. When it begins to bubble, add garlic and stir.Saut茅 for 3 minutes. MAKE SURE THE BUTTER DOES NOT BURN.





Add the chicken pieces, turning them in the garlic/butter mixture. Try to get garlic on all sides of chicken. Season with 1/2 teaspoon of salt and pepper to taste. Pour the wine over the top and bake for 40 minutes.





This recipe is great served with rice and a crisp green salad.








Leftover Turkey Recipe:


Sweet and Sour Turkey





2 tablespoons butter


1 cup sliced celery


1 red or green pepper, sliced


1/2 cup chopped onion


1 19oz can pineapple chunks


1/2 cup brown sugar


1/3 cup cornstarch


1 cup sweet mixed pickle liquid


1/2 cup ketchup


2 tablespoons soy sauce


4 cups cubed cooked turkey


1 cup sweet mixed pickles, quartered





Saut茅 vegetables in butter until tender-crisp.





Drain pineapple reserving juice. Add water to make up 2 cups liquid. Stir into mixture of sugar and cornstarch until smooth.





Add mixture to vegetables with pickle liquid, ketchup and soy sauce. Cook stirring constantly until thickened, about 3 minutes.





Add pineapple, turkey, and pickles. Heat through and serve over cooked rice.





Makes 6 servings





Sticky Chicken Wing Recipe





Everyone seems to love a great chicken wing recipe and this one is particularly tasty. These sticky chicken wings are great for an easy fun family dinner, but they are terrific for entertaining too. A great appetizer party recipe that the crowd will love.





Buy the chicken wings whole and separate them yourself, or, for a really easy dinner recipe, buy them already cut at the joint into individual serving pieces. Either way, get ready for a treat!








2 pounds chicken wings, whole or tips removed and cut into 2 sections


1 cup flour


oil for frying





Sauce:


1/2 cup vinegar


1/2 cup brown sugar


3 tablespoons soy sauce


3 tablespoons water








Preheat oven to 350潞F.





Dip wings into flour then brown in hot oil in skillet. Place browned wings in a foil lined baking dish. (The sauce is VERY sticky so be sure to line the pan.)





Mix all sauce ingredients well and pour over chicken wings. Bake for 20 minutes without a cover, then for 20 minutes covered, then a final 20 minutes uncovered.

This is from my grandmother/mother. Very easy and delicious.


Chicken breast with skin


olive oil, salt, pepper and garlic powder





Potatoes cut lengthwise





Spray an oblong baking dish with Pam. Put cut potatoes in dish. Pour oil over (enough to cover the potatoes) salt, pepper and lots of garlic powder. Put chicken on top of potatoes and then oil again, salt, pepper and garlic powder. Cover with foil. Bake at 375-400 for about 45-50 mins. Take cover off and bake until skin on chicken gets crispy. It is important to use chicken with skin on it because it real adds flavor. You can always remove skin before eating. Serve with a vegetable or salad. This meal makes your house smell fantastic.
